Types of Glass for Bifold Doors
When it comes to choosing replacement glass for your bifold doors, there are a number of choices to think about. Here are a few of the most popular types of glass:
- Low-E Glass: Low-E (Low Emissivity) glass is a type of energy-efficient glass that helps to reduce heat transfer between the inside your home and outdoors. This kind of glass is ideal for property owners who wish to decrease their energy bills and reduce their carbon footprint.

- Laminated Glass: Laminated glass is a kind of security glass that includes two or more panes of glass separated by a layer of plastic. This kind of glass is ideal for house owners who wish to minimize the risk of injury in the event of damage.
- Solar Glass: Solar glass is a type of glass that is created to reduce the amount of UV rays that enter your home. This type of glass is ideal for homeowners who desire to minimize the threat of fading and discoloration of their furniture and carpets.
Benefits of Replacement Glass for Bifold Doors
Changing the glass in your bifold doors can have many benefits, consisting of:
- Improved Energy Efficiency: New glass can assist to decrease heat transfer in between the indoors and outdoors, reducing your energy expenses and lessening your carbon footprint.
- Enhanced Safety: New glass can assist to decrease the danger of injury in the occasion of breakage, especially if you choose a kind of shatterproof glass such as tempered or laminated glass.
- Increased Property Value: New glass can assist to enhance the appearance of your bifold doors, increasing the worth of your residential or commercial property.
- Decreased Maintenance: New glass can assist to minimize the quantity of maintenance needed to keep your bifold doors in great condition, particularly if you pick a kind of glass with a low-maintenance covering.
